云服务器延迟优化什么意思,云服务器延迟优化策略,深度解析与实战技巧
- 综合资讯
- 2024-12-21 15:22:01
- 2

云服务器延迟优化是指通过一系列策略和技术手段,降低云服务器响应时间,提升用户体验。本文将深度解析延迟优化策略,并分享实战技巧,帮助您优化云服务器性能。...
云服务器延迟优化是指通过一系列策略和技术手段,降低云服务器响应时间,提升用户体验。本文将深度解析延迟优化策略,并分享实战技巧,帮助您优化云服务器性能。
随着互联网技术的飞速发展,云服务器已成为企业构建IT基础设施的重要选择,云服务器延迟问题一直是用户关注的焦点,本文将从云服务器延迟的成因、优化策略和实战技巧等方面进行深入探讨,帮助用户解决云服务器延迟问题,提升应用性能。
云服务器延迟的成因
1、网络延迟
网络延迟是导致云服务器延迟的主要原因之一,网络延迟包括传输延迟、处理延迟和排队延迟,传输延迟主要受网络带宽、物理距离等因素影响;处理延迟主要受服务器硬件性能、操作系统、应用软件等因素影响;排队延迟主要受网络拥塞、服务器负载等因素影响。
2、服务器硬件性能
服务器硬件性能不足会导致延迟,CPU、内存、硬盘等硬件资源不足,无法满足应用的高并发需求,从而引发延迟。
3、操作系统与软件
操作系统和软件配置不当也会导致延迟,内核参数设置不合理、应用程序优化不足等。
4、数据中心地理位置
数据中心地理位置与用户距离较远,会导致网络延迟,不同地区网络质量参差不齐,也会影响延迟。
5、云服务提供商策略
部分云服务提供商为了降低成本,可能会对网络带宽、服务器性能等进行限制,从而影响延迟。
云服务器延迟优化策略
1、网络优化
(1)选择合适的网络架构:根据业务需求,选择合适的网络架构,如BGP多线接入、负载均衡等。
(2)优化网络带宽:根据业务峰值流量,合理配置网络带宽,避免带宽瓶颈。
(3)选择优质网络服务商:选择网络质量稳定、延迟低的云服务提供商。
2、服务器硬件优化
(1)升级硬件配置:根据业务需求,升级CPU、内存、硬盘等硬件配置。
(2)优化硬件资源分配:合理分配CPU、内存、硬盘等硬件资源,避免资源争抢。
3、操作系统与软件优化
(1)优化内核参数:根据业务需求,调整内核参数,如TCP窗口大小、队列长度等。
(2)优化应用程序:对应用程序进行优化,提高其执行效率。
4、数据中心地理位置优化
(1)选择合适的数据中心:根据用户分布情况,选择地理位置较近的数据中心。
(2)使用CDN技术:通过CDN技术,将数据缓存到全球多个节点,降低用户访问延迟。
5、云服务提供商策略优化
(1)选择合适的云服务产品:根据业务需求,选择性能稳定的云服务产品。
(2)与云服务提供商协商:与云服务提供商协商,争取更好的网络带宽、服务器性能等资源。
实战技巧
1、使用性能监控工具:实时监控云服务器性能,及时发现并解决延迟问题。
2、优化数据库访问:使用索引、缓存等技术,提高数据库访问效率。
3、优化网络请求:使用压缩、合并请求等技术,降低网络请求次数和延迟。
4、使用异步编程:避免阻塞操作,提高应用响应速度。
5、部署负载均衡:通过负载均衡,将请求分发到多台服务器,降低单台服务器压力。
云服务器延迟优化是一个复杂的过程,需要综合考虑网络、硬件、软件、地理位置、云服务提供商等多方面因素,通过采取上述优化策略和实战技巧,可以有效降低云服务器延迟,提升应用性能,在实际操作中,还需根据具体业务需求,不断调整和优化。
本文链接:https://www.zhitaoyun.cn/1704317.html
发表评论